Transaction 503381e2214edf747dad3f534068e9b28630acd2b4e30ebdb9895abc49182ec2

1 Input
2 Outputs
  • 503381e2214edf747dad3f534068e9b28630acd2b4e30ebdb9895abc49182ec2:0
  • value  64344790
    address  1MBLNjV2Mi6De1gz28qKfcuzLBdDuTr5ky
  • 503381e2214edf747dad3f534068e9b28630acd2b4e30ebdb9895abc49182ec2:1
  • value  1335000
    address  1D5BXFe6oaJj8DZJz9UubcczNZZzQ8NPxM